Precision Engineering in Heavy-Duty Friction Hinges
The friction-hinge serves as the primary load-bearing pivot-point for the entire active sash. Fabricated from premium 304 stainless-steel, this critical component resists environmental corrosion effectively across varying climates. It is offered in both C-groove and K-groove variations to suit a wide spectrum of specialized window-profiles. This mechanical-adaptability simplifies architectural sourcing.
An advanced hook-design pairs with reinforced support-arms to manage heavy dynamic-forces. The critical structural-connection is secured by multiple solid rivets, creating an ultra-secure, anti-loosening assembly. Rigorous endurance-testing verifies that these friction-hinges surpass 30,000 open-and-close cycles. This extensive testing confirms exceptional long-term reliability.
Mitigating Wind Impact with Advanced Limiting Stays
Outward-opening sashes frequently face severe exposure to elevated wind-pressures in high-rise building-applications. Limiting-stays provide essential mechanical-safety by restricting the maximum outward opening-angle. These specialized safety-components are available in variable sizes ranging from 8 inches to 20 inches. This size-range offers optimal flexibility to fit virtually any standard window-groove.
The specialized limiting stay mechanism automatically locks into position when the sash is opened. This crucial feature delivers excellent wind resistance and prevents sudden, uncontrolled closures during severe gusts. Crafted entirely from robust 304 stainless steel, the stay provides outstanding impact strength. It proactively protects the structural integrity of the frame against adverse weather.
Advanced Security Via Multi-Point Locking Mechanisms
Securing the perimeter of an outward-projecting sash demands a highly sophisticated locking approach. Implementing outswing awning window hardware solution with a coordinated multi-point locking structure significantly fortifies the structural opening. This mechanical action actively pulls the sash tightly against the rigid structural frame. The resulting physical compression substantially improves the unit’s vital water and air tightness.
By distributing the locking force across multiple anchor points, the system effectively elevates overall wind pressure resistance. Precision-engineered transmission components guarantee smooth, bind-free operation for the end user. This cohesive locking strategy mitigates the risk of localized frame distortion.
